How We Work
1
Emergency Contact
Your urgent call initiates our rapid response. We gather critical information, assess the water damage over the phone, and dispatch a certified team to your Sugar Land location immediately to prevent further damage.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to accurately map the extent of water intrusion. This detailed inspection informs our comprehensive drying plan and prepares for water ext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ade extractors remove standing water. We then strategically place d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ry affected areas, preventing mold growth and preparing for restoration.
4
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ated materials are safely removed. We apply antimicrobial treatments to sanitize all surfaces, ensuring a clean and healthy environment. This step ensures readiness for structural repairs and reconstruction.
5
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ged building materials, rest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. A final walkthrough ensures your complete satisfaction with our work and the restored space.

Laundry Room Water Removal Cost in Sienna, TX

The cost of laundry room water removal in Sienna,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required
Restoration and repair $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area and type of repairs needed
